Conan
a live HUD for Claude Code on macOS

Our Take
The problem: Claude Code users are flying blind — every prompt, tool call, skill, and token happens in a scrolling terminal you can't actually see. Conan is the first live HUD that surfaces the entire session as it happens: timeline of every command, real-time context and token usage, a throughput pulse showing when Claude is actually working versus waiting, plus every skill and MCP server in play. There's even built-in Lo-fi radio because apparently developers need that too. Free to download, Premium $29 one-time for the full suite. If you're running serious agent sessions on Claude Code, this isn't optional — it's how you know what's actually happening.
A native macOS app that wraps Claude Code in a live HUD — every prompt, tool call, skill, and token, surfaced as it happens. Provides a streaming timeline of every prompt, tool call, and skill; live context and token usage; a throughput pulse; the skills and MCP servers in play; even built-in radio.
